Mesothelioma Compensation

Mesothelioma patients may be eligible for compensation through a lawsuit or trust fund claim, or VA benefits.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ims decide which route is best for them.

A successful mesothelioma lawsuit can reduce financial burdens and give peace of mind for patients and their families. Compensation can cover medical expenses and help replace income lost.

Compensation

Compensation from mesothelioma lawsuits trust funds, settlements and payouts help families of victims pay for travel expenses, in-home medical care, living expenses and other expenses associated with treatment. Medicare and Medicaid are government-funded programs that provide financial aid to mesothelioma sufferers. They provide lower copays and will cover some medical treatments that private insurance doesn't pay for.

The best way to secure the most compensation is to make a claim against the asbestos product manufacturer responsible for the victim's exposure. A mesothelioma lawyer will help victims understand the different types of compensation that are available and help them choose the best options in their situation.

Mesothelioma l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, which means that they don't receive any money until the case is settled. This gives victims, and their families, peace of mind since they do not have to pay legal fees in advance.

Medical expenses

Medical bills can be devastating for mesothelioma patients and their families. Even with health insurance the costs can be overwhelming, making it difficult to cover other necessities. Mesothelioma lawsuits compensate victims for these costs and other financial costs.

Following a diagnosis of Mesothelioma, it's important to seek legal counsel in order to explore all legal options and make an action. A mesothelioma lawyer with experience will review the case of a client and determine the most appropriate course of action to pursue compensation.

A reputable firm can also offer guidance on workers' compensation, asbestos trust funds and other insurance policies to mesothelioma patients. A lawyer can explain how the different types of compensation could affect the future payouts for mesothelioma sufferers.

Many mesothelioma patients are eligible for workers' compensation, which is a no-fault system of insurance created to pay compensation to those who suffer from occupational injuries or illnesses. Filing a workers' compensation claim could reduce the amount of money that victims receive as a result of a settlement or trial verdict. This is because some insurance companies that provide workers' compensation programs can claim liens against legal compensation that is awarded to mesothelioma victims.

Wrongful death

The surviving family of someone who has passed away from mesothelioma or another asbestos-related disease, can bring a lawsuit for wrongful death against the company responsible. These lawsuits seek to cover funeral costs and recoup other losses. Mesothelioma lawyers can assist victims and their loved ones understand wrongful death laws in their respective states.

The law in many states allows a victim's family to sue asbestos companies for their loved one's death that was wrongful. The amount of compensation offered varies by state and is often contingent on the extent of the victim's losses. A mesothelioma wrongful-death lawsuit usually includes compensatory damages, including loss of companionship, loss of affection and care mental anguish, emotional distress and other damages that are not economic.

A mesothelioma lawyer can assist a plaintiff determine the kind of damages they need to request. They can also collect statements from experts and witnesses to back the claim. This may include calling former employees and contacting coworkers about their employment history. This could involve getting medical records or looking over the results of a lab.

If a mesothelioma victim dies before the personal injury lawsuit is concluded the lawyer may amend the case to add a wrongful death claim. A court can choose to appoint a representative of the estate to keep the case going. This person may choose to file a suit for the wrongful death of a loved one or not.

After the estate representative has taken over, a mesothelioma lawyer can clarify what kind of damages are available. Compensation for financial losses, such as treatment costs and lost wages could be possible. The law can also award compensation for suffering and pain, which are noneconomic damages. These types of damages are not able to have a precise value in terms of cash, so mesothelioma lawyers can make use of family photos and journal entries to demonstrate how the victim has suffered.
